/* -------- Kontaktformular -------- */

#inhalt form fieldset {
 float:left;
 width:100%;
 color:#666666;
 margin:0px;
 padding:0px;
 padding-left:0px;
 border: 0px solid #FFFFFF;
}

#inhalt form fieldset div.feld {
 clear:both;
 width:100%;
 display:block;
}

#inhalt form fieldset div.captchafeld {
 float:left;
 margin-top:-5px;
 margin-right:10px;
 border:1px solid #C2C2C2;
 width:120px;
 height:25px;
}

#inhalt form fieldset label {
 clear:both;
 display:block;
 float:left;
 width:130px;
 font-size:1.0em;
 color:#666666;
}

#inhalt form ul {
 float:left;
 color:#666666;
 margin:0px;
 padding:0px;
 padding-left:20px;
 padding-bottom:20px;
}

#inhalt form fieldset input.button {
 float:left;
 width:105px;
 padding:2px;
 font-size:1.0em;
 font-weight:bold;
 color: #FFFFFF;
 background-color:#C2C2C2;
 border:0px;
}

#inhalt form fieldset input {
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size:1.0em;
 float:left;
 width:290px;
 margin-top:0.25em;
 border:1px solid #C2C2C2;
}


#inhalt form fieldset input.radio, .radio {
 float:left;
 display:block;
 width:12px;
 height:12px;
 background-color:#FFFFFF; 
 border:0px;
}

#inhalt form fieldset input.checkbox, .checkbox  {
 float:left;
 display:block;
 width:12px;
 height:12px;
 background-color:#FFFFFF; 
 border:1px solid #C2C2C2;
}

#inhalt form fieldset textarea {
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size:1.0em;
 width:290px;
 display:block;
 float:left;
 margin-top:0.25em;
 margin-bottom:0.5em;
 border:1px solid #C2C2C2;
}

* html #inhalt form fieldset textarea {
 font-family: Verdana, Arial, Helvetica, sans-serif;
 font-size:1.0em;
 width:290px;
 display:block;
 float:left;
 margin-top:0.25em;
 margin-bottom:0.5em;
 border:1px solid #C2C2C2;
}
